The freemen of the City of London are a body politic and corporate by the name of The Mayor and Commonalty and Citizens of the City of London 1, with a common seal, known as the Common Seal of … In the Anglo-Saxon period, consultation between the City's rulers and its citizens took place at the Folkmoot. Administration and judicial processes were conducted at the Court of Husting and the administrative part of the court's work evolved into the Court of Aldermen.
